Burr puzzles are classic interlocking brain teasers that challenge both spatial reasoning and problem-solving skills. Designing one digitally adds an extra layer of complexity and creativity to the process. With SelfCAD’s easy-to-use interface and precise modeling tools, creating a 15-piece burr puzzle becomes an engaging project that blends logic, geometry, and 3D design. This task not only pushes the limits of shape manipulation but also provides an excellent opportunity to explore how digital tools can bring mechanical puzzles to life.
In this article, we’ll walk through the step-by-step design of a 15-piece burr puzzle using SelfCAD. By the end, readers will understand how to model intricate components while maintaining functionality, precision, and aesthetic appeal, all within a digital workspace.
